Displacement button greyed out

  • October 11, 2023
  • 1 reply
  • 767 views

I have some objects in my scene I applied a height map to and activated displacement. Now I cant seem to deactivate - or reactivate - this setting on these objects, the button is greyed out. Why?

Have you an Height input in the Material panel?

 

 

If not, the Displacement will be greyed out.

I messing with it and there is certainly something strange. Right now I the height slider is greyed out whenever there is a height map attached, see screencap.

 

For the original problem I can remove the height map and click on and off the displacement radio button under the object properties, but only in preview render mode. As soon as I turn to raytrace the radio button greys out. The inverse happens if I reattach a height map, in preview render mode the radio button is grey and can only be activated if raytrace render has been on.

 

In the attached video I have removed the height map from the material while working in preview mode. Notice that right after the displacement button is selectable until I hit Raytrace.
